Analysis of soil Infiltration Estimation Methods in Irrigated lands with Zabol Municipal Treated wastewater
Water quality is one of the most affective factors on soil infiltration. The widespread use of wastewater in recent years caused the accurate estimation of soil infiltration to be essential for achieving proper irrigation management. Therefore, Philip, Kostiakov, Kostiakov-Lewis, Green-Ampt,Horton, SCS and linear regression models for soil infiltration estimation were evaluated. Infiltration experiments were carried out in an area of 190 ha of agricultural lands under wheat cultivation, around the Zabol refinery of municipal waste water for six soil texture classes include silty clay, clay loam, sandy loam, loam, loamy sand, silty clay loam. These lands are irrigated with treated wastewater for over 10 years. The study area was divided into pixels with 150mÍ150m size. The cumulative infiltration was determined using double ring experiment. Some physicochemical soil properties were determined in soil samples taken from the center of each pixel. Despite of significant relation between soil infiltration and EC, sand, clay and silt percentage, exchangeable sodium and bulk density, transfer functions didn’t led to satisfactory results for cumulated infiltration. Kostiakov and Horton models were the best profitable models for silty clay soils. Whereas, the others were the best for cumulative infiltration estimation in silty clay loam soils. Green-Ampt and Kostiakov models were the best fitted on the observed cumulative infiltration data with root mean square, mean bias error and efficient coefficient of 0.16 and 0.15 cm, -0.03 and 0.04 cm, and 0.74 and 0.78 cm, respectively. The considerable reduction in soil infiltration due to over accumulation of salt and sodium in the surface soil layers through long term application of waste water in the study area.
